
Portable USB sound cards aren’t exactly popular, but then again they’re pretty useful if you need something better compared to an ordinary onboard audio chip for your entertainment needs. Creative will be introducing the Sound Blaster X-Fi Go! portable USB sound card at the end of this month, featuring the following :-
- EAX Advanced HD 4.0 and OpenAL support for gaming
- 24-bit Crystallizer enhancement
- CMSS-3D processing
- Pre-loaded Alchemy and WaveStudio software
You are expected to fork out approximately $40 for the Sound Blaster X-Fi Go!
